1. Prayer for Daily Bread

Heavenly Father, we thank You for this food that sustains us. As we partake, please grant us the grace to remember that all good things come from You. Help us to be thankful for our daily bread and to share Your blessings with those in need. May this meal strengthen us in body and spirit, preparing us to serve You faithfully. Amen.

“Give us this day our daily bread.” — Matthew 6:11

This prayer is for those moments when we simply need to acknowledge the fundamental provision of God in our lives. It’s a humble request for the sustenance we need each day, recognizing that even the most basic necessities are gifts from a loving Creator. It reminds us to be grateful for what we have, no matter how small, and to extend that gratitude to others who may not have enough.

2. Prayer for a Nourishing Meal

Lord God, we bless this food and ask that it nourishes us not only physically but also spiritually. Fill us with Your presence as we eat, and let this meal be a source of strength and renewal. Help us to appreciate the gift of food and to use the energy it provides to do Your will. We pray this in Your holy name. Amen.

“Whether therefore ye eat, or drink, or whatsoever ye do, do it all to the glory of God.” — 1 Corinthians 10:31

This prayer is particularly useful when we seek more than just physical satisfaction from our meals. It’s a desire for the food to impart spiritual vitality, to align our bodies and souls with God’s purpose. It’s about asking for the meal to be a tool for growth, helping us to be more effective in living out our faith and serving others with renewed vigor.

3. Prayer for Shared Blessings

Father in Heaven, we are grateful for this meal and for the fellowship it represents. Bless each person gathered here, and let our hearts be filled with love and gratitude for one another and for Your abundant provision. Help us to remember those who are hungry and to be instruments of Your generosity. We ask this in Jesus’ name. Amen.

“And be ye kind one to another, tenderhearted, forgiving one another, even as God for Christ’s sake hath forgiven you.” — Ephesians 4:32

This prayer is perfect for family gatherings or meals shared with friends. It focuses on the communal aspect of eating, asking God to bless the relationships present and to inspire kindness and forgiveness among us. It also broadens our perspective to include those less fortunate, prompting us to consider how we can share God’s blessings with the wider community.
